The Fernwick ingest service emits roughly 40k log lines per minute, so we sample at 1:50 for INFO and keep ERROR and AUTH events unsampled. Sampling decisions are made client-side with a deterministic hash of the request ID, so correlated traces remain intact. No payload fields are dropped or redacted at this stage. The complete sampling policy and audit notes are documented on the page below.

operations page: https://confluence.lumicsys.internal/projects/display/projects/display

## Blue-Green Deploys: Brindle Billing Worker

The Brindle worker deploys blue-green. Two identical pools; only one drains the invoice queue at a time. Cutover flips the queue consumer flag, never DNS. Never deploy during the nightly settlement window (see calendar). After cutover, watch the dead-letter count for ten minutes before tearing down the old pool. Rollback is the same flag flipped back — old pool stays warm for an hour. Step-by-step cutover checklist and the flag names are documented on the internal page here.

operations page: https://sonarqube.paliqnet.test/view

POSTMORTEM TIMELINE — Latchwork validator plugin outage

14:05 — Deploys of the Latchwork plugin host started rejecting every third-party validator. Turns out the manifest loader got stricter and silently dropped plugins missing a schema version field, which is basically all of them. 14:22 — Mira flipped the compat shim on and things recovered. Heads up for you as the new contractor: the shim is temporary, so don't build against it. The fix shipped later that evening. The exact build that introduced the strict loader is recorded below.

build token for kaweg-tagag: htk6_c63a6b